The video tutorial explores the parallel postulate in Euclidean geometry, its historical context, and its implications. It explains how the postulate is applied in plane geometry and contrasts it with non-Euclidean geometries like spherical and hyperbolic geometry. The tutorial highlights the uniqueness of the parallel postulate and its role in different geometric models, emphasizing its significance in understanding the nature of geometry.
